How they compare

Maldives currently reports 93.27 million DOD, current US$ against 89.87 million DOD, current US$ in Samoa, a difference of 3.39 million DOD, current US$.

The two have swapped places 9 times across 46 shared years of data; in 1979 it was Samoa ahead.

Maldives ranks 76th and Samoa ranks 77th of 103 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Maldives averaged higher in 1 and Samoa in 5.

Public and publicly guaranteed debt outstanding from the International Development Association (IDA) is concessional. Concessional debt is defined as loans with an original grant element of 35 percent or more. The grant element of a loan is the grant equivalent expressed as a percentage of the amount committed. It is used as a measure of the overall cost of borrowing. The grant equivalent of a loan is its commitment (present) value, less the discounted present value of its contractual debt service; conventionally, future service payments are discounted at 5 percent. Data are in current U.S. dollars.
